St. Nicholas´ Relics Given to Moscow Patriarchate

MOSCOW, MAR. 13, 2001 (Zenit.org).- A delegation of the Catholic Archdiocese of Bari, Italy, gave the Russian Orthodox Patriarchate relics of St. Nicholas, a gesture seen in Moscow as a sign of good will by the Holy See.

The relics of Russia´s patron, kept in a small coffer, were handed over Monday to Patriarch Alexis II, during a ceremony in the Danilovski Monastery, seat of the patriarchate. The relics will be placed in the Cathedral of Christ the Savior, principal place of worship of the Russian Orthodox Church.
